William Barbey

Summary

William Barbey is a human[1]. His place of birth was Genthod[2]. He was born on July 14, 1842[3]. He passed away in Pregny-Chambésy[4]. He died on November 18, 1914[5]. He worked as a botanist[6], engineer[7], politician[8], and botanical collector[9].
